Ika Shoga-yaki is simple but is a very popular dish in Japanese cuisine. Ika means squid, shoga means ginger and yaki means grill or fry. Okonomiyaki sauce is a Worcester-based sauce with some sweetener, similar to Tonkatsu Sauce, and it is the crucial flavor of this dish.

This Is To Make Ika Yaki - Squid Okonomiyaki:
  1. Combine the batter ingredients and mix it well. Add the squid's legs and chopped leeks and mix.
  2. Heat some vegetable oil in a pan over medium heat and pour the batter in.
  3. When one side is browned, pour a beaten egg on the pancake and flip it over.
  4. After you flip it over, brown the other side by pressing it down on the pan. Make sure to flatten the pancake while flipping it over.
  5. When it's done, put the okonomiyaki sauce, mayonnaise, and aonori on it!!

The Ika used for baking squid (ikayaki) should be cleaned while it is still fresh to prevent the smell of the intestine from being transferred to the meat. Surume Ika or Japanese Common Squid/Pacific Flying Squid is also called by regional names of Ma Ika, Matsu Ika or Kanzegi. It caught off the shores of Northern Japan and south of Kyushu Island.
